a de Mello spirituality conference in his own words
Anthony de Mello
In 'Awareness', Anthony de Mello combines Christian spirituality, Buddhist parables, Hindu breathing exercises, and psychological insight to challenge readers to wake up from the go-go-go world of illusion. The book, composed of short chapters and lectures, encourages readers to become aware of their thoughts, actions, and motivations. De Mello argues that true happiness and freedom come from dropping illusions and living in the present, free from the constructs of culture, conditioning, and fear. He emphasizes the need to observe oneself, understand negative feelings, and practice detachment to achieve a more authentic and fulfilling life[1][3][5].
Absolute Surrender
Andrew Murray
In 'Absolute Surrender', Andrew Murray explores the concept of surrendering fully to God, emphasizing that this is the key to experiencing God's full blessing and living a victorious Christian life. The book encourages readers to move beyond initial conversion and embrace a more mature, God-centered lifestyle, illustrating the benefits of absolute surrender through biblical examples.
